Financial Controller
Privately Owned Manufacturing Group
Reporting to: Managing Director / Finance Director
A long‑established, privately owned manufacturing business is seeking a dynamic Financial controller to take ownership of the finance function and play a pivotal role in driving operational and financial performance.
This is a hands‑on, commercially involved role suited to someone who thrives in a fast‑paced, product‑led environment and enjoys being close to the numbers, the operations, and the decision‑making.
The Opportunity
You’ll join a stable, growing business with a strong reputation in its sector. As Financial Controller, you will lead the day‑to‑day finance operations, strengthen financial controls, and provide insight and challenge needed to support the leadership team.
This is an ideal role for someone ready to step up, take full ownership, and become a trusted partner to the Managing Director and wider business.
Key Responsibilities
Lead and manage the finance function, including a small team
Oversee all financial reporting: monthly management accounts, board packs, KPIs, and variance analysis
Own budgeting, forecasting, and cash‑flow management
Strengthen financial controls, processes, and compliance
Drive cost analysis, margin improvement, and operational efficiency
Manage year‑end processes, audit, and statutory accounts
Oversee stock accounting, manufacturing costings, and product profitability
Support the leadership team with commercial insight and scenario modelling
Lead system improvements and ensure data accuracy across finance and operations
Provide financial stewardship while supporting growth, investment, and operational decision‑making
Requirements Experience & Background
Qualified accountant (ACA/ACCA/CIMA) with a minimum of 5+ years PQE
Strong experience in manufacturing, engineering, or product‑based environments
Proven track record of leading financial operations and improving processes
Confident producing high‑quality management information and board‑level reporting
Strong understanding of costings, stock, and manufacturing performance metrics
Comfortable working in a hands‑on, owner‑managed business
Experience managing or developing a small finance team
Strong systems capability and advanced Excel skills
